How Ploy AI Works
Ploy AI operates through a combination of natural language processing (NLP), machine learning, and sometimes deep learning techniques. The core components that facilitate its functionality include:
- Natural Language Processing (NLP): This technology enables Ploy AI to understand, interpret, and respond to human language. NLP algorithms analyze user input to extract meaning and context.
- Machine Learning: Ploy AI systems are trained on vast datasets to recognize patterns in language and improve their responses over time. This training allows the AI to adapt to user preferences and conversational styles.
- Dialogue Management: This component manages the flow of conversation, ensuring that interactions are coherent and contextually relevant. It determines how the AI should respond based on user input and previous exchanges.
- Voice Synthesis: In applications where Ploy AI utilizes spoken dialogue, voice synthesis technology generates human-like speech, enhancing the realism of interactions.
- Character Design: Many Ploy AI applications feature unique characters or personalities, enhancing user engagement through relatable avatars that can express emotions and traits.

Challenges and Limitations of Ploy AI
Despite its advances, Ploy AI faces several challenges:
- Understanding Nuances: Ploy AI may struggle with idiomatic expressions, humor, or cultural references, leading to miscommunication.
- Data Privacy Concerns: Handling user data responsibly is critical, as breaches can undermine trust in AI systems.
- Dependence on Data Quality: The effectiveness of machine learning algorithms heavily relies on the quality and diversity of training data.
- Emotional Intelligence: While improvements have been made, Ploy AI still lacks genuine emotional understanding, limiting its ability to empathize fully with users.
